Transaction 7640704752715eb45b983dfd2e91e0230e62c765f5cc7d11fbf4b750c536a75e

1 Input
2 Outputs
  • 7640704752715eb45b983dfd2e91e0230e62c765f5cc7d11fbf4b750c536a75e:0
  • value  50000000
    address  1HDxF3H7qGhX8chu1jJ1vdftcbef7C61TP
  • 7640704752715eb45b983dfd2e91e0230e62c765f5cc7d11fbf4b750c536a75e:1
  • value  44465435
    address  37ztZ2GPeAEybxkqTALWPUSNrA3HwM2zb2